Alla scoperta del mondo dei funghi

Description

Get to know mushrooms, learn to recognize them and approach their collection in a conscious, safe and environmentally friendly way. The event is aimed at nature enthusiasts, families and all those who wish to learn more about the fascinating mycological universe, accompanied by experienced and competent people. Mushrooms represent an important and fascinating component of the forest ecosystem. Learning about them also means better understanding the delicate balance of the woods and approaching the mountains with greater curiosity, respect and awareness.

The meeting is scheduled for Sunday 20 September at 08.30 am at the Moesano Regional Tourist Board in San Bernardino, from where an educational outing in the area will start.

During the walk, the experts of the Bellinzonese and Valleys Mycological Group will accompany the participants to discover the different species present in the woods of the region, providing useful information for their recognition and illustrating the main rules to be observed during the harvest. Particular attention will be paid to safety, to the distinction between edible, inedible and potentially toxic species, as well as respect for the environment and the correct harvesting methods. In fact, the initiative aims to be not only a recreational moment, but also an opportunity to raise awareness and disseminate, to promote a more attentive and responsible relationship with the natural heritage of the area.

Participation is open to all, with registration required by Wednesday 16 September 2026 at the Moesano Regional Tourist Board: info@visit-moesano.ch, tel. 091 832 12 14.
